Essential Functions:
- Provide management with expert advice and counsel on a wide range of business issues using in-depth analysis and information. Many issues are highly technical and complex in nature.
- Define user requirements for complex systems and educate customers on application functionality and limitations. Collaborate with customers to ensure efficient, effective use of application resources and create supporting documentation as needed.
- Partner with internal and external teams to design and implement business solutions. Apply professional judgment and analysis to recommend actions that meet business needs, while assisting others in similar decision-making activities.
- Demonstrate service excellence and foster positive relationships with patients, families, employees, managers, medical staff, volunteers, and community members to maximize productivity and collaboration.
- Apply technical standards, concepts, and theories to solve highly complex problems, while mentoring less experienced staff in tools, techniques, and analytical skills.
- Prepare documentation and assist in defining and developing workflows in collaboration with stakeholders.
- Lead project teams as required.
- Analyze and synthesize data to evaluate multiple approaches and solutions to issues or problems.
- Collaborate with peers to create and maintain team-specific documentation and lead efforts to improve documentation standards.
- Identify, manage, and communicate issues and risks, escalating appropriately. Assist others in troubleshooting and root cause analysis of application failures.
- Translate business needs into system design alternatives, configuration, and workflow validations.
- Facilitate and coordinate development and analysis of complex test plans. Serve as a resource during testing and upgrades, coordinating with appropriate individuals.
- Define and achieve individual goals aligned with organizational mission, quality, budget, customer satisfaction, and financial results.
- Plan and coordinate downtime, change management, maintenance, and upgrades. Perform capacity planning and vendor management.
- Ability to travel as required (up to 10%).
- Perform rotational on-call responsibilities.
Required Qualifications:
- Bachelor's Degree in Computer Science, Business Management, Information Services -OR- a combination of equivalent education and experience
- 7 or more years of build analyst experience in Epic and/or equivalent healthcare software
Preferred Qualifications:
- Within 90 days of hire: Epic certification
- Upon hire: Certifications in software applications, technology infrastructure, or clinical specializations
- 4 or more years of Epic Certification with build experience
- Epic Application Knowledge:
- User Security & Permissions
- Cogito Reporting
- Radar Dashboards
- Grand Central and / or Prelude
Salary Range by Location:
- AK: Anchorage: Min: $52.19, Max: $82.39
- AK: Kodiak, Seward, Valdez: Min: $54.40, Max: $85.88
- California: Humboldt: Min: $54.40, Max: $85.88
- California: All Northern California - Except Humboldt: Min: $61.04, Max: $96.35
- California: Southern California: Min: $54.40, Max: $85.88
- Montana: Except Great Falls: Min: $42.02, Max: $66.33
- Montana: Great Falls: Min: $39.81, Max: $62.84
- Oregon: Non-Portland Service Area: Min: $48.65, Max: $76.80
- Oregon: Portland Service Area: Min: $52.19, Max: $82.39
- Texas: Min: $39.81, Max: $62.84
- Washington: Western: Min: $54.40, Max: $85.88
- Washington: Southwest - Olympia, Centralia: Min: $52.19, Max: $82.39
- Washington: Clark County: Min: $52.19, Max: $82.39
- Washington: Eastern: Min: $46.44, Max: $73.31
- Washington: Southeastern: Min: $48.65, Max: $76.80
